A vehicle has hit a barricade outside of the White House, and a woman has since been held, the US's Secret Service has said.

They confirmed the news via Twitter.


The official US Secret Service account then tweeted further updates - one of which explained that the driver of the vehicle was a female, and that she was immediately apprehended by Secret Service Uniformed Division Officers.

They also said: "The vehicle did not breach the security barrier of the White House complex."

In a further update, it was confirmed that no law enforcement personnel were injured during the incident, which involved 'a vehicle hitting a barrier near the White House'. The Secret Service also said that no shots had been fired.
